The choice of college depends on various factors such as your interests, career goals, and priorities. Here's a brief comparison:


· CMRIT:

- Pros: Strong reputation for CSE, AI, and ML; good faculty and resources.

- Cons: Higher fees; intense competition.

· New Horizon:

- Pros: Good reputation for EEE; experienced faculty; decent placement records.

- Cons: Fees are moderate; not as strong in CSE and AI.

· Jain University:

- Pros: Good reputation for EEE; strong industry connections; decent placement records.

- Cons: Fees are moderate; not as strong in CSE and AI.
